G6PD deficiency sensitizes metastasizing melanoma cells to oxidative stress and glutaminolysis
2021-11-12
Abstract excerpt
The pentose phosphate pathway is a major source of NADPH for oxidative stress resistance in cancer cells but there is limited insight into its role in metastasis, when some cancer cells experience high levels of oxidative stress.
